How will Coinbase Make a Nas a Billionaire?
Coinbase is cryptocurrency exchange Nas invested in some years ago. On Wednesday the COIN stock will be listed publicly, which will cause it’s valuation to skyrocket over $100 Billion. This would instantly make Nas a billionaire.
When Did Nas Invest in Coinbase?
Way back in 2013 Nas’ company “Queensbridge Venture Partners” invested in Coinbase when it was only worth $143 Million. With company becoming a public stock Nas’ percentage of the company would be valued at close to $800 Million. When you add that to his current investments it makes Nas a billionaire.
